Our water was leaking in the RV. We had to keep our water off and use a bucket underneath to…read morecollect from the leak. This was clean fresh water leaking near the water heater. I called South Florida Mobile RV Repair from a recommendation of a fellow traveler. He came and checked it out. It was going to cost $150.00 just to look at the issue. He was here for no longer then 5 minutes and was gone. He didn't even go under the RV to see the leak or where it was coming from. After 3 weeks of messages and voicemails, even seeing him face to face and a promise to get me the estimate for fixing my leak, it still took almost a month for him to get back to me. He finally sends me a text message while I am leaving yet another voicemail. This was all he sent me. Almost $500 for a new tank or $900 for a new water heater. I had a friend come out and look at my leak and after 5 minutes, he fixed it. A coupler in my water hose where it connects to the water heater, needed to be tightened. That was all. Kevin would have charged me $150 for the first visit, and at least $750 for parts and labor depending on what I decided to do about replacing the entire water heater. He is a con-artist, yet he has John Prince Campgrounds as his customer base for years and years. I DO NOT recommend South Florida Mobile RV Repair to anyone. Find another mechanic.
